VISITOR POLICY — Guest Wi-Fi Desk, Aldercote Pavilion

The guest Wi-Fi desk at the Aldercote Pavilion reception must be staffed whenever visitors are on site. Facilities desk colleagues should verify each visitor's sign-in record before issuing a network voucher, and vouchers must never be issued in advance or left unattended on the counter. The voucher cabinet behind the desk remains locked at all times, and may be opened only with the code below.

turnstile pass: bdg-H-52

## Runbook: Query Planner Regression — Plinthbase

Symptom: p95 latency spike on order-lookup queries after a Plinthbase minor upgrade. Check plan cache: if sequential scans replaced index scans on the orders_hot table, pin the prior plan via the Plannerd override endpoint. Do not rebuild stats during peak hours. The override endpoint requires an internal service key, scoped to plan-pinning only. The current key follows.

app token of fajop-fahif = qvz4-AnML

## Validator plugins — loading and troubleshooting

The Gatecheck host loads validator plugins at startup from the registered plugin directory. Plugins must export a `validate(record)` entry point and declare a schema version; mismatched versions are skipped silently, which is the most common cause of "my plugin never runs." Reload requires a host restart — hot reload is not supported. Keep validators pure; side effects are not sandboxed and will be rejected in review. The host reads the following values at boot.

deployment values, yageg-hahig:
WENAEL_HOST=wenael.tolvaqlabs.internal
WENAEL_PORT=4000

When the Larkspur ingest tier reports sustained payload sizes above 2 MB, enable zstd compression on the collector fleet before scaling out. Compression is toggled per-shard via the Harborline config service; changes propagate within five minutes. Verify the compression ratio on the ingest dashboard — anything below 3:1 suggests malformed batching upstream, not a compression issue. Do not restart collectors mid-flush, as partial payloads will be dropped. Full toggle procedure and rollback steps are documented on the internal page here.

runbook for yadup-fahif: https://jira.qorvelcorp.internal/spaces/spaces/spaces/b46212397071